Technical Specifications

Series -
Package Tube
Part Status Obsolete
Amplifier Type General Purpose
Number of Circuits 1
Output Type Rail-to-Rail
Slew Rate 0.08V/µs
Gain Bandwidth Product 150 kHz
-3db Bandwidth -
Current - Input Bias 0.1 pA
Voltage - Input Offset 750 µV
Current - Supply 1µA
Current - Output / Channel 600 µA
Voltage - Supply, Single/Dual (±) 2.5V ~ 10V
Operating Temperature -40°C ~ 85°C
Mounting Type Surface Mount
Package / Case 8-SOIC (0.154", 3.90mm Width)
Supplier Device Package 8-SOIC
